Solid Polyester Dyed Fabric is widely recognized for its robust strength and lasting durability, making it a preferred material across various industries. One of the key attributes contributing to its strength is the inherent nature of polyester fibers. Polyester is a synthetic polymer known for its resilience against stretching and shrinking, which helps the fabric maintain its shape and appearance over time. This feature is particularly beneficial for applications where consistent fabric performance is crucial, such as upholstery, outdoor gear, and apparel.
The dyeing process used for Solid Polyester Dyed Fabric also plays a significant role in enhancing its durability. By integrating color deeply into the fibers rather than merely coating the surface, the dye adheres firmly, resulting in vibrant and long-lasting hues that resist fading, even after multiple washes or exposure to sunlight. This characteristic ensures that the fabric's aesthetic appeal remains intact through extended use, which is a valued quality for both commercial and personal projects.
Furthermore, Solid Polyester Dyed Fabric is known for its resistance to wrinkles, abrasions, and mildew. Its surface can withstand frequent handling and rough conditions without losing integrity or appearance. This makes it especially suitable for products exposed to regular wear, such as backpacks, outdoor cushions, and uniforms. Additionally, polyester's moisture-wicking properties help the fabric dry quickly, reducing the risk of mildew and mold development, which further supports its longevity.
Maintenance is straightforward with Solid Polyester Dyed Fabric, requiring minimal effort to keep it looking fresh and functional. It can be machine-washed without compromising strength or color, a feature that adds to its practicality. Overall, the combination of inherent fiber strength, color retention, resistance to environmental factors, and ease of care makes Solid Polyester Dyed Fabric a reliable choice for many demanding uses.
Solid Sherpa Faux Fur Fabric is appreciated for its soft texture, warmth, and versatility, making it a favored material in both fashion and home décor. Its primary use is to provide insulation and comfort, replicating the feel of natural shearling while offering an animal-friendly alternative. This makes it popular in the production of jackets, coats, and outerwear designed to keep wearers warm in cooler climates. The plush surface and cozy structure of Sherpa fabric make it a natural choice for winter apparel that prioritizes both style and comfort.
In addition to clothing, Solid Sherpa Faux Fur Fabric is widely used in home textiles. It frequently appears in blankets, throws, and cushion covers, adding a layer of softness and warmth to living spaces. Its tactile appeal enhances the sensory experience of interior décor, offering a comforting element in bedrooms and lounges. This fabric also serves well as lining material for slippers, gloves, and hats, providing additional warmth without bulk.
The versatility of Solid Sherpa Faux Fur Fabric extends to pet products, where its softness is beneficial for pet beds and blankets. It offers pets a comfortable resting surface that is easy to clean and maintain. The fabric's durability and resistance to wear ensure that it can withstand frequent use, making it practical for households with pets.
Moreover, Solid Sherpa Faux Fur Fabric is valued in crafting and design projects. It can be used for making toys, decorative accents, or as a textural contrast in mixed-fabric designs. Its ability to combine warmth, softness, and an attractive appearance gives designers a material that enhances the sensory and aesthetic qualities of various products.
